Arizona Youth Partnership - Mohave County Network

Arizona Youth Partnership (AZYP) delivers a comprehensive, non-clinical continuum of adolescent substance use prevention, youth homelessness mitigation, and community-wide risk reduction education across Mohave County. Primary localized facilities include:

  • Kingman Regional Office & Youth Hub - E Andy Devine Ave: serves as the central administrative clinic housing evidence-based drug and reproductive health education, the MSTEPP substance use community coalition, and a low-barrier distribution point for completely free nasal Naloxone rescue kits
  • Harbor House Safe Shelter - Kingman: provides a dedicated, structured emergency shelter infrastructure for unhoused and runaway adolescent boys aged 12 to 17
  • Providence Place Safe Shelter - Kingman: delivers a mirroring non-congregate residential shelter program designed exclusively to stabilize unhoused adolescent girls and connect families to long-term welfare case navigation.
